

B-TECH-LATERAL-ENTRY in Information Technology at Dr. Babasaheb Ambedkar Technological University


Raigad, Maharashtra
.png&w=1920&q=75)
About the Specialization
What is Information Technology at Dr. Babasaheb Ambedkar Technological University Raigad?
This Information Technology program at Dr. Babasaheb Ambedkar Technological University focuses on equipping students with core competencies in software development, data management, and network security. The curriculum is designed to meet the evolving demands of the Indian IT industry, emphasizing practical skills and theoretical foundations vital for innovation and digital transformation. It prepares graduates for diverse roles in India''''s booming technology sector.
Who Should Apply?
This program is ideal for diploma holders or B.Sc graduates seeking to transition into or advance within the engineering domain via lateral entry. It targets individuals passionate about problem-solving, logical thinking, and technology, who wish to build a strong career in software, data, or network-related fields. A background in mathematics and basic computing is highly beneficial.
Why Choose This Course?
Graduates of this program can expect to secure roles as software developers, data analysts, network engineers, or cybersecurity specialists in prominent Indian IT firms and startups. Entry-level salaries typically range from INR 3-6 LPA, growing significantly with experience. The program fosters skills aligned with certifications like AWS, Azure, and CCNA, enhancing career progression in India.

Student Success Practices
Foundation Stage
Strengthen Core Programming and Data Structures- (Semester 3-4)
Dedicate significant time to mastering programming languages like Java, alongside fundamental data structures and algorithms. Actively solve coding problems on platforms like HackerRank and LeetCode to build logical thinking and implementation skills.
Tools & Resources
HackerRank, LeetCode, GeeksforGeeks, Java documentation, online DSA courses
Career Connection
Strong DSA and programming skills are non-negotiable for cracking technical interviews at top IT companies and securing internships in India.
Build Foundational Project Portfolio- (Semester 3-4)
Work on mini-projects related to database management, operating systems, or web technologies introduced in these semesters. Start with simple applications and gradually add complexity, focusing on clean code, documentation, and version control.
Tools & Resources
GitHub for version control, VS Code/Eclipse IDE, MySQL/PostgreSQL, basic web frameworks (Flask/Django)
Career Connection
A well-maintained project portfolio demonstrates practical application of learned concepts, making profiles more attractive to recruiters for internships and entry-level positions in India.
Engage in Peer Learning and Academic Support- (Semester 3-4)
Form study groups with peers to discuss complex topics, share notes, and collaboratively solve problems. Utilize university academic support centers or faculty office hours for doubts and deeper understanding of core engineering subjects.
Tools & Resources
University library, departmental forums, peer study groups, faculty mentoring sessions
Career Connection
Strong academic performance and collaborative skills are valued in the industry; peer learning enhances understanding and builds a strong foundation for future rigorous coursework and teamwork.
Intermediate Stage
Dive Deep into Specializations and Electives- (Semester 5-6)
Actively choose professional and open electives based on career interests, such as AI, Cloud Computing, or Cybersecurity. Supplement classroom learning with MOOCs and practical projects related to these chosen areas to gain specialized, in-demand knowledge.
Tools & Resources
Coursera, NPTEL, Udemy, specialized online labs for Cloud (AWS/Azure), AI (TensorFlow/PyTorch)
Career Connection
Developing expertise in trending IT domains significantly boosts employability for specialized roles and advanced internships in the competitive Indian tech market.
Seek Industry Internships and Certifications- (Semester 5-6)
Actively apply for summer/winter internships in relevant IT companies. Simultaneously, pursue industry-recognized certifications, such as CCNA for networking or AWS Certified Cloud Practitioner for cloud, to validate skills and gain a competitive edge.
Tools & Resources
LinkedIn, Internshala, company career portals, official certification websites (Cisco, AWS, Google)
Career Connection
Internships provide invaluable real-world experience and networking opportunities, often leading to pre-placement offers. Certifications demonstrate proficiency, highly valued by Indian recruiters.
Participate in Hackathons and Technical Competitions- (Semester 5-6)
Join university-level, national, or even international hackathons and coding competitions. This fosters problem-solving under pressure, teamwork, and innovation, while providing exposure to diverse technical challenges and networking opportunities.
Tools & Resources
Devpost, Major League Hacking MLH, internal university tech clubs, coding contest platforms
Career Connection
Winning or even participating effectively showcases initiative, technical prowess, and teamwork, which are highly regarded by hiring managers in Indian tech companies for rapid innovation roles.
Advanced Stage
Undertake a High-Impact Major Project- (Semester 7-8)
Engage in a substantial final year project (Major Project I & II) that addresses a real-world problem or explores an innovative solution. Focus on end-to-end development, robust testing, and comprehensive documentation, potentially involving a startup or industry partner.
Tools & Resources
Research papers, industry case studies, advanced frameworks/libraries, project management tools (Jira, Trello)
Career Connection
A well-executed major project serves as a strong portfolio piece, demonstrating advanced problem-solving, independent research, and practical engineering skills, crucial for senior roles or entrepreneurial ventures.
Master Interview and Professional Communication Skills- (Semester 7-8)
Practice technical interview questions (coding, system design) and soft skills (communication, teamwork, leadership). Participate in mock interviews, group discussions, and résumé building workshops organized by the university''''s placement cell.
Tools & Resources
InterviewBit, Pramp, LinkedIn Learning, university placement cell resources, career counselors
Career Connection
Polished interview skills and strong professional communication are paramount for converting job offers, especially for competitive roles in top-tier Indian IT companies and MNCs operating in India.
Network with Industry Professionals and Alumni- (Semester 7-8)
Actively attend industry seminars, webinars, and alumni meets. Leverage platforms like LinkedIn to connect with professionals in desired roles and companies, seeking mentorship and insights into career paths within the Indian tech ecosystem.
Tools & Resources
LinkedIn, professional conferences (e.g., developer conferences in India), university alumni network
Career Connection
Networking opens doors to hidden job opportunities, valuable career advice, and potential referrals, significantly enhancing job search effectiveness and long-term career growth in India.
Program Structure and Curriculum
Eligibility:
- Diploma in Engineering/Technology with minimum 45% marks (40% for Backward Class categories from Maharashtra State) or B.Sc. degree with minimum 45% marks (40% for Backward Class categories from Maharashtra State) and passed 10+2 with Mathematics as a subject. (Based on DBATU Admission Prospectus)
Duration: 6 semesters (for Lateral Entry students, from 3rd to 8th semester)
Credits: 118 Credits
Assessment: Internal: Theory: 40%, Practical/Project: 50%, External: Theory: 60%, Practical/Project: 50%
Semester-wise Curriculum Table
Semester 3
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| IT301PC | Data Structures | Core | 4 | Introduction to Data Structures, Arrays and Linked Lists, Stacks and Queues, Trees and Graphs, Sorting and Searching Algorithms |
| IT302PC | Computer Organization and Architecture | Core | 3 | Basic Computer Structure, Machine Instructions and Addressing Modes, CPU Organization and Pipelining, Memory System Hierarchy, Input/Output Organization |
| IT303PC | Discrete Mathematics | Core | 3 | Set Theory and Relations, Logic and Proof Techniques, Counting and Combinatorics, Graph Theory Fundamentals, Algebraic Structures |
| IT304PC | Object Oriented Programming through Java | Core | 4 | OOP Concepts and Principles, Java Basics and Classes, Inheritance and Polymorphism, Exception Handling and Multithreading, Collections Framework and GUI Programming |
| HSMC301 | Constitution of India | Audit Course | 0 | Preamble and Fundamental Rights, Directive Principles of State Policy, Union and State Legislature, Indian Judiciary System, Constitutional Amendments and Emergency Provisions |
| IT305PC-P | Data Structures Lab | Lab | 1.5 | Implementation of Linked Lists, Stack and Queue Operations, Tree Traversal Algorithms, Graph Algorithms, Sorting and Searching Implementations |
| IT306PC-P | Object Oriented Programming Lab | Lab | 1.5 | Java Programming for OOP, Inheritance and Interfaces, Exception Handling, File I/O Operations, Basic GUI Applications |
| IT307ES-P | Computer Organization and Architecture Lab | Lab | 1.5 | Logic Gates and Boolean Algebra, Combinational and Sequential Circuits, ALU Design Simulation, Memory Interfacing Concepts, Introduction to Assembly Language |
Semester 4
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| IT401PC | Database Management Systems | Core | 4 | Introduction to DBMS and Data Models, ER Model and Relational Model, Structured Query Language SQL, Normalization and Dependencies, Transaction Management and Concurrency Control |
| IT402PC | Design and Analysis of Algorithms | Core | 4 | Algorithm Analysis and Asymptotic Notations, Divide and Conquer Techniques, Greedy Algorithms and Dynamic Programming, Graph Algorithms (Traversal, Shortest Path, MST), NP-Completeness and Approximation Algorithms |
| IT403PC | Operating Systems | Core | 4 | OS Concepts and Services, Process Management and CPU Scheduling, Deadlocks and Synchronization, Memory Management Techniques, File Systems and I/O Systems |
| IT404PC | Web Technologies | Core | 4 | HTML5 and CSS3, JavaScript and DOM, XML and AJAX, Server-side Scripting (PHP/ASP.NET), Database Connectivity for Web Applications |
| IT405MC | Environmental Sciences | Audit Course | 0 | Ecosystems and Biodiversity, Environmental Pollution and Control, Natural Resources and Conservation, Social Issues and the Environment, Environmental Ethics and Legislation |
| IT406PC-P | Database Management Systems Lab | Lab | 1.5 | SQL Querying and Data Definition, Data Manipulation Language DML, PL/SQL Programming, Database Design and Implementation, Report Generation from Databases |
| IT407PC-P | Operating Systems Lab | Lab | 1.5 | Linux Commands and Shell Scripting, Process Management Commands, CPU Scheduling Algorithms Implementation, Memory Allocation Techniques, Synchronization Problems |
| IT408PC-P | Web Technologies Lab | Lab | 1.5 | HTML and CSS Page Design, JavaScript for Client-Side Scripting, Dynamic Web Page Creation, Server-Side Scripting with PHP, Web Application with Database Integration |
Semester 5
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| IT501PC | Computer Networks | Core | 4 | Network Topologies and Layered Models (OSI/TCP-IP), Data Link Layer Protocols, Network Layer Protocols (IP, Routing), Transport Layer Protocols (TCP, UDP), Application Layer Protocols (DNS, HTTP, FTP) |
| IT502PC | Software Engineering | Core | 3 | Software Development Life Cycle Models, Requirements Engineering and Analysis, Software Design Principles and Patterns, Software Testing Techniques, Software Project Management and Quality Assurance |
| IT503PC | Theory of Computation | Core | 3 | Finite Automata and Regular Expressions, Context-Free Grammars and Languages, Pushdown Automata, Turing Machines and Computability, Undecidability and Complexity Classes |
| IT504PE | Professional Elective-I | Elective | 3 | Big Data Analytics, Cloud Computing Principles, Advanced Operating Systems, Image Processing Fundamentals |
| IT505OE | Open Elective-I | Elective | 3 | Introduction to Cyber Security, Entrepreneurship Development, Renewable Energy Sources, Disaster Management |
| IT506PC-P | Computer Networks Lab | Lab | 1.5 | Network Configuration and Troubleshooting, Socket Programming in C/Python, Implementing Network Protocols, Packet Analysis with Wireshark, Routing Protocols Simulation |
| IT507PC-P | Software Engineering Lab | Lab | 1.5 | Software Requirement Specification SRS Document, UML Diagramming Tools, Software Design Documentation, Testing Frameworks and Tools, Version Control with Git |
| IT508PC-P | Web Development Mini Project | Project | 1.5 | Full-stack Web Development Basics, Frontend Frameworks (React/Angular), Backend Frameworks (Node.js/Django), Database Integration, Deployment Strategies |
Semester 6
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| IT601PC | Cryptography and Network Security | Core | 4 | Classical Cryptographic Techniques, Symmetric Key Cryptography (DES, AES), Asymmetric Key Cryptography (RSA), Hash Functions and Digital Signatures, Network Security Protocols (Firewalls, VPNs) |
| IT602PC | Compiler Design | Core | 3 | Phases of a Compiler, Lexical Analysis and Finite Automata, Syntax Analysis (Parsing), Semantic Analysis and Intermediate Code Generation, Code Optimization and Code Generation |
| IT603PC | Data Analytics | Core | 3 | Introduction to Data Analytics, Statistical Methods for Data Analysis, Data Preprocessing and Cleaning, Exploratory Data Analysis and Visualization, Introduction to Machine Learning Models (Regression, Classification) |
| IT604PE | Professional Elective-II | Elective | 3 | Machine Learning Algorithms, Internet of Things IoT, Mobile Application Development, Advanced Computer Architecture |
| IT605OE | Open Elective-II | Elective | 3 | Intellectual Property Rights, Organizational Behavior, Optimization Techniques, Human Computer Interaction |
| IT606PC-P | Cryptography and Network Security Lab | Lab | 1.5 | Implementation of Encryption Algorithms, Digital Signature Schemes, Network Scanning Tools (Nmap), Firewall Configuration, VPN Setup and Testing |
| IT607PC-P | Data Analytics Lab | Lab | 1.5 | Data Analysis using Python/R, Data Visualization Libraries, Statistical Hypothesis Testing, Implementing Regression Models, Clustering Algorithms |
| IT608PW-P | Industrial Training / Internship | Project | 2 | Practical Industry Experience, Project Development under Mentorship, Technical Report Writing, Presentation of Work, Industry Best Practices |
Semester 7
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| IT701PC | Artificial Intelligence | Core | 3 | Introduction to AI and Intelligent Agents, Problem Solving through Search Algorithms, Knowledge Representation and Reasoning, Machine Learning Fundamentals, Natural Language Processing Basics |
| IT702PE | Professional Elective-III | Elective | 3 | Deep Learning Architectures, Blockchain Technologies, Software Defined Networks SDN, Ethical Hacking and Penetration Testing |
| IT703PE | Professional Elective-IV | Elective | 3 | Computer Vision and Image Recognition, Quantum Computing Fundamentals, DevOps Principles and Practices, Game Programming Concepts |
| IT704OE | Open Elective-III | Elective | 3 | Cyber Law and Ethics, Project Management Techniques, Advanced Data Structures, Operation Research |
| IT705PW-P | Major Project-I | Project | 4 | Project Idea Generation and Selection, Literature Review and Problem Definition, System Design and Architecture, Initial Implementation and Prototyping, Project Planning and Management |
| IT706PC-P | Artificial Intelligence Lab | Lab | 1.5 | AI Programming with Python, Implementation of Search Algorithms, Constraint Satisfaction Problems, Basic Machine Learning Models, Natural Language Processing Tools |
| IT707HS-P | Professional Ethics and Human Values | Core | 2 | Ethical Theories and Principles, Professional Code of Conduct, Engineering Ethics and Social Responsibility, Environmental Ethics, Global Issues and Ethical Dilemmas |
Semester 8
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| IT801PE | Professional Elective-V | Elective | 3 | Natural Language Processing, Robotics and Automation, Cloud Security, Web Analytics and SEO |
| IT802OE | Open Elective-IV | Elective | 3 | Disaster Preparedness and Planning, Total Quality Management TQM, Entrepreneurship Development, Research Methodology |
| IT803PW-P | Major Project-II | Project | 10 | Advanced Project Implementation, Module Integration and Testing, Performance Optimization, Comprehensive Technical Documentation, Project Presentation and Viva-Voce |
| IT804PC-P | Seminar | Seminar | 2 | Technical Presentation Skills, Literature Review and Research, Emerging Technologies in IT, Critical Analysis of Research Papers, Effective Communication |




